==Etymology==
Late [[Latin]] symptomat-, symptoma, from [[Greek]] symptōmat-, symptōma happening, attribute, symptom, from sympiptein to happen, from syn- + piptein to fall
*Date: [http://www.wikipedia.org/wiki/16th_Century 1541]
==Definitions==
*1 a : subjective [[evidence]] of [[disease]] or [[physical]] disturbance; broadly : something that indicates the [[presence]] of bodily disorder
:b : an evident [[reaction]] by a plant to a pathogen
*2 a : something that indicates the [[existence]] of something else <symptoms of an inner turmoil>
:b : a slight indication : trace
